How Frame Atelier Plans a Product Shoot
Every project begins with a product inquiry and a review of quantity, usage, and visual style. This helps define the right setup for simple-background product photos, detail shots, or a styled content set before the booking is confirmed.
Next comes the reference and shot list stage. We clarify how the images will be used, which deliverables are included, and how the products should be prepared for the session so the production plan stays practical and organized.

For catalog and content batches, the quote is based on SKU count, setups, and intended usage. A deposit is required to secure the booking, and product return is part of the planning when needed for the project.
After the shoot, a private proof gallery is shared for review. Selected images are edited and delivered through a secure gallery, with the final scope guided by the agreed brief and approved usage notes.
